Inheritance is one of the fundamental attributes of object-oriented
programming. It allows you to define a child class that reuses (inherits),
extends, or modifies the behavior of a parent class. Inheritance is a feature of
object-oriented programming languages that allows you to define a base class
that provides specific functionality (data and behavior) and to define derived
classes that either inherit or override that functionality, so Inheritance is
one of the primary concepts of object-oriented programming. It allows you to
reuse existing code.
Example of Inheritance
|
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ace InheritanceExampleNamespace
{
public class ParentClass
{
string parentString;
public ParentClass()
{
Console.WriteLine("i am
Parent Constructor.");
}
public ParentClass(string myString)
{
parentString = myString;
Console.WriteLine(parentString);
}
public void print()
{
Console.WriteLine("I'm a
Parent Class method .");
}
}
public class ChildClass : ParentClass
{
public ChildClass() : base("From
Derived")
{
Console.WriteLine(" i am
Child Constructor.");
}
public new void print()
{
base.print();
Console.WriteLine("I'm a
Child Class method .");
}
public static void Main()
{
ChildClass objchild = new ChildClass();
objchild.print();
((ParentClass)objchild).print();
Console.ReadLine();
}
}
}

Types of inheritance in
C#.
1. Single Inheritance
2. Hierarchical Inheritance
3. Multi-Level Inheritance
4. Multiple (using Interface) Inheritance

Hierarchical
inheritance
In hierarchical inheritance there are multiple classes
derived from one base class.
Example of Hierarchical
inheritance
|
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ace InheritanceExampleNamespace
{
//Hierarchical
Inheritance
public class A
{
public void welcome()
{
Console.WriteLine("welcome to
Inheritance world , i am inside class A");
}
}
public class B : A //class B is derived by class A
{
public void Hello()
{
Console.WriteLine("inside
Hello function of class B");
}
}
public class C : A //class C is derived by class A
{
public void ClassC_Hello()
{
Console.WriteLine("inside
ClassC_Hello function of class C");
}
}
public class singleInheritanceExampleClass
{
public static void Main()
{
C obj = new C(); //create obj of class C
obj.welcome(); // call the
function of Class A (base class)
obj.ClassC_Hello();
B objB = new B(); //create obj of class B
objB.welcome();// call the
function of Class A (base class)
objB.Hello(); // call the function
of B class
Console.ReadLine();
}
}
}

Multilevel inheritance
In Multilevel inheritance one class is derived from another
derived class.
Example of Multilevel inheritance:-
|
using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
namespace InheritanceExampleNamespace
{
//MultiLevel Inheritance
public class A
{
public void welcome()
{
Console.WriteLine("welcome to
Inheritance world , i am inside class A");
}
}
public class B : A //class B is derived by class A
{
public void Hello()
{
Console.WriteLine("inside
Hello function of class B");
}
}
public class C : B //class C is derived by class B
{
public void ClassC_Hello()
{
Console.WriteLine("inside
ClassC_Hello function of class C");
}
}
public class singleInheritanceExampleClass
{
public static void Main()
{
C obj = new C(); //create obj of child class
obj.welcome(); // call the
function of Class A (base class)
obj.Hello(); // call the
function of child class (parent class)
obj.ClassC_Hello();
Console.ReadLine();
}
}
}
